The enthusiasm for EA Sports College Football 25 has exceeded expectations: within just 12 hours of its launch for those who had early access through EA Play or the Deluxe Edition, more than 700,000 users were actively playing on Monday night. This overwhelming response caused server issues that the development team was working tirelessly to resolve in order to ensure a smooth gaming experience for everyone. Although there are still challenges to be addressed, the engineers remain committed to fixing these issues as College Football 25 approaches its official release on July 19.
